Oil prices edged down on Monday, dragged down by expectations that China, the wo...

FILE PHOTO: A crude oil tanker is seen at Qingdao Port, Shandong province, China, April 21, 2019. REUTERS/Jason Lee/File Photo

Brent crude futures LCOc1 for September fell 6 cents to $66.66 a barrel by 0022 GMT. U.S. crude CLc1 for August was down 5 cents at $60.16 a barrel, after both contracts last week posted their biggest weekly gains in three weeks.
